Sausage, Peppers and Onions


1. Brown the Sausage

  • Heat 1 tbsp ol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
  • Add sausages; cook 8–10 minutes, turning occasionally, until browned and cooked through (160°F).
  • Remove and set aside.

2. Sauté Veggies

  • In the same skillet, add 1 tbsp oil.
  • Add onions and peppers; cook 8–10 minutes over medium heat until soft and lightly charred.
  • Stir in garlic, oregano, red pepper flakes, salt, and pepper; cook 1 minute.

3. Combine & Finish

  • Return sausages to skillet; nestle into veggies.
  • Pour in balsamic vinegar or wine; simmer 2–3 minutes until slightly reduced.
  • Garnish with fresh herbs.

Serving Suggestions

  • 🥖 Classic sandwich: Pile into hoagie rolls with melted provolone
  • 🍝 Over pasta: Toss with penne and a splash of pasta water
  • 🍚 Grain bowl: Serve over rice, quinoa, or polenta
  • 🥗 With sides: Garlic bread, arugula salad, or roasted potatoes

Make-Ahead & Storage Tips

  • Fridge: Keeps up to 4 days—flavor deepens overnight!
  • Freeze: Freeze sausage and veggies up to 2 months. Thaw and reheat gently.
  • Prep ahead: Slice onions/peppers; store in fridge up to 2 days.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Gluten-free?
A: Yes! Just ensure sausage is GF-certified (many contain fillers).
Q: No balsamic?
A: Substitute with apple cider vinegar + pinch of sugar.
Q: Can I bake it instead?
A: Yes! Arrange on a sheet pan; roast at 400°F for 25–30 mins, flipping halfway.
Q: Vegetarian version?
A: Use plant-based sausage or chickpeas + smoked paprika for depth.
